Little Clove Kitchen offers a delightful escape into the world of Modern Thai cuisine right in Liverpool. With glowing reviews and a perfect rating, this budget-friendly spot is a beloved choice for both lunch and dinner. The intimate, cozy atmosphere is complemented by the friendly and attentive staff who ensure every visit feels special. Though the menu is concise, each dish shines with fresh ingredients, including homemade curry pastes and sauces. Tofu enthusiasts and vegans will find the offerings particularly exciting. Whether you're dining in or grabbing a quick takeaway, this gem is perfect for anyone seeking a delicious and memorable experience.

Wow! This is an extraordinarily good restaurant. They're newly set up (summer 2025), and that's reflected in a charmingly simple handling of decor, but the food is some of the best I've eaten in Liverpool, and the best Thai food I've eaten anywhere (with no disrespect to the other good Thai restaurants in the area). The range of dishes is comparatively small, so go with an open mind about what you'll choose, rather than thinking "I always have pad Thai". If you're wary about chilli discuss it with the (absolutely lovely) servers - they know the food very well and can advise. Enough with the advisories. The food is so interesting, delicious, varied and well cooked. Fish and chicken are bang on - tender and not at all overdone. Herbs are used in zingy abundance. Their use of mint is especially brilliant. Vegetarian and vegan options are great, and a big proportion of the small menu can be made vegan or already is. Sauces are extremely different from each other, and made absolutely from scratch. Even their coconut milk comes into their kitchen as coconuts not a sealed carton. This focus on fresh and home made is why they keep their menu short, apparently, which makes sense. Most of the dishes are completely new to me - the baked noodles and prawns dish we had tonight was unlike anything I've ever eaten, and fabulously good. The pear and chicken salad was so spicy I was tingling, but I still spooned up the last of its sour sauce because its balance of sour, aromatic and hot was irresistibly good, especially with the sweetness of the pear. The parathas are fantastic too. We ordered a second one after our children hoovered up the first with us hardly getting a scrap of it: soft as a good dumpling, inside, with a light crisp surface. Puddings change from visit to visit, with only one choice, which has made us have the pud each time to try it out. Both were new to me and excellent. It's worth booking as they are normally busy, but you may be lucky just turning up. We've been twice, and the lovely staff remembered us after a gap of weeks. They are so warm, kind and attentive, and make our children and us feel really welcome and at ease. Overall, this is a restaurant that it would be worth travelling a long way to eat at. If you're lucky enough to live nearby, make yourself a regular.
